What Vegetables Can Chameleons Eat?

Chameleons may be small creatures, but they sure do love their vegetables! And when it comes to selecting the best diet for your chameleon, it’s important to include a variety of vegetables to ensure a balanced diet. Here’s a look at some of the best vegetables to feed chameleons.


Lettuce is a great option for chameleons since it’s a rich source of vitamin A and B vitamins. Try to give your chameleon a variety of lettuces, such as butterhead, romaine, and iceberg, for the most nutrition.


Carrots are full of important vitamins and minerals, including vitamins A and K. They’re also a great source of fiber. You can offer fresh carrots to your chameleon, either shredded or cut into small pieces.


Broccoli is packed with important nutrients like calcium and vitamins A & C. You can feed it to your chameleon fresh or frozen. Make sure to chop it into small pieces so your chameleon can easily eat it.


Peas are another great vegetable for your chameleon. They contain an array of vitamins and minerals like potassium, iron, and B vitamins. Peas can be offered to your chameleon fresh or canned.

Sweet Potatoes

Sweet potatoes are a great source of carbohydrates and beta carotene, which is important for a chameleon’s reproductive health. Be sure to cook the sweet potatoes before feeding them to your chameleon so they’re easy to digest.

Other Vegetables

In addition to the vegetables listed above, you can also feed your chameleon other vegetables such as kale, bell peppers, spinach, squash, and even watercress. Just make sure to chop them into small pieces and offer them in moderation.

To ensure your chameleon gets all the nutrition they need, make sure to feed them a variety of vegetables on a regular basis. Here’s a list of the best vegetables for chameleons:

  • Lettuce
  • Carrots
  • Broccoli
  • Peas
  • Sweet potatoes
  • Kale
  • Bell peppers
  • Spinach
  • Squash
  • Watercress

Your chameleon will love all the different flavors and textures of these vegetables. So be sure to give them a variety of veggies to keep them healthy and happy!

